Are you tired of leftovers turkey sandwiches after Thanksgiving? Enjoy the savory flavors of turkey , vegetables, herbs and spices together for an after turkey stir-fry. Stretch out your leftovers with stir-fry dishes.
Preparation time: 10 minutes
Cooking time: 10 minutes
Servings: 4-5
Ingredients
2 cups turkey, cut into chunks or strips
1 1/4 cups chicken broth
1 large red or green pepper, cut into strips
3 cloves garlic, chopped finely
1/8 teaspoon red pepper flakes (optional)
Salt to taste
1 pound fresh or frozen broccoli (defrost if frozen),
1 8 ounce can water chestnuts, (drained)
2 1/2 tablespoons soy sauce
1 1/2 tablespoons cornstarch
2 tablespoons vegetable or canola oil or cooking spray
Directions
1. Mix in medium sized bowl garlic, red pepper flakes, salt (optional), chicken broth, and cornstarch make sure cornstarch dissolves completely. Set aside.
2. Spray a large skillet with vegetable oil then add broccoli, turkey and red peppers. Cook for 2 minutes, and then add water chestnuts and then cook for another minute.
3. Lastly, add broth mixture and soy sauce and bring to boil until hot or 5 min.
Tip: Serve over noodle or rice of your choice
